Flood Advisory

* WHAT...Flooding caused by excessive rainfall continues.

* WHERE...Portions of North Carolina, including the following counties, Alleghany NC, Surry, Wilkes and Yadkin and southwest Virginia, including the following county, Grayson.

* WHEN...Until 800 AM EDT.

* IMPACTS...Minor flooding in low-lying and poor drainage areas. Water over roadways.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 549 AM EDT, Doppler radar and automated rain gauges indicated heavy rain. Minor flooding is ongoing or expected to begin

Flooding in Alleghany, NC; Surry, NC; Wilkes, NC; Yadkin, NC; Grayson, VA can cut off roads with little warning, damage homes near low-lying areas, and disrupt power and water service. Even a few inches of moving water can carry away a vehicle.
